GitPython versions before 3.1.59 contain an incomplete denylist in the unsafe_git_revision_options guard that omits --contents and -S options, allowing attackers to read arbitrary files by passing these options to Repo.blame(). Attackers can supply revision values like --contents=/etc/passwd to leak file contents through the blame result returned to the caller.Show less

GitPython before 3.1.59 omits --separate-git-dir from unsafe_git_clone_options, allowing attackers to create arbitrary git directories outside the intended clone destination. Attackers can pass a separate_git_dir parameter to Repo.clone_from() or Repo.clone() to redirect repository metadata to an attacker-controlled filesystem path, enabling arbitrary directory creation and potential hook execution.Show less

GitPython before 3.1.59 fails to safely re-serialize multi-line git-config values during write operations, corrupting dormant quoted values into injected directives like core.hooksPath. Attackers can craft config files with embedded newlines that become live git directives after any unrelated GitPython config write, enabling arbitrary code execution via hook invocation.Show less

GitPython before 3.1.59 fails to disable merge_includes when parsing .gitmodules, allowing attackers to disclose local file content by including arbitrary file paths via [include] directives. Attackers can craft a malicious .gitmodules file with include directives pointing to sensitive files; when repo.submodules is accessed, GitConfigParser raises MissingSectionHeaderError embedding the target file's first line verbatim in the exception message.Show less

GitPython before 3.1.58 fails to validate submodule names from .gitmodules files, allowing attackers to create Git repositories at arbitrary filesystem paths outside the intended clone directory. Attackers can craft malicious repositories with traversal sequences in submodule names that GitPython processes during submodule initialization, creating attacker-controlled Git repositories at escaped filesystem locations.Show less

GitPython before 3.1.58 contains a config-name injection vulnerability in the option-name validator that allows attackers to forge arbitrary git-config directives by injecting equals signs, hash symbols, and whitespace into option names. Attackers can inject malicious option names like 'sshCommand = touch /tmp/RCE #' to execute arbitrary commands via core.sshCommand or core.hooksPath on the next git operation.Show less

GitPython before 3.1.58 contains a command execution vulnerability in the check_unsafe_options guard that can be bypassed by combining a single-character kwarg with split_single_char_options=False. Attackers can supply a crafted kwargs dictionary to guarded methods like clone_from to emit a joined token parsed as --upload-pack, enabling arbitrary OS command execution at default allow_unsafe_options=False.Show less

GitPython versions before 3.1.58 contain an arbitrary file overwrite vulnerability in IndexFile.from_tree, IndexFile.reset, and IndexFile.merge_tree methods that append caller-influenced treeish strings to git read-tree without option validation or argument separation. Attackers can inject the --index-output option to overwrite arbitrary files with a valid git-index blob, destroying existing file content at attacker-controlled writable paths.Show less

GitPython before 3.1.58 contains a remote code execution vulnerability in Repo.init that forwards unsafe git options without validation. Attackers can supply a template parameter pointing to a directory with malicious git hooks that execute arbitrary code when git operations are performed on the initialized repository.Show less

GitPython versions before 3.1.58 fail to validate options passed to git rm and git checkout commands in IndexFile.remove() and Head.checkout(). Attackers can supply --pathspec-from-file and --pathspec-file-nul parameters to read arbitrary files accessible to the process, with full file contents returned in GitCommandError.stderr.Show less

GitPython versions before 3.1.54 contain a remote code execution vulnerability in the check_unsafe_options guard that can be bypassed by smuggling git options inside single-character kwarg values. Attackers can supply crafted option dictionaries to clone_from, fetch, pull, push, ls_remote, iter_commits, blame, or archive methods to execute arbitrary OS commands via the --upload-pack parameter.Show less

GitPython before 3.1.54 contains an incomplete denylist in unsafe_git_clone_options that omits --template, allowing attackers to achieve arbitrary command execution during clone operations. Attackers can supply --template pointing to a directory containing malicious post-checkout hooks that execute when git clones the repository.Show less

GitPython before 3.1.55 fails to disable environment variable expansion in Remote.create() and Submodule.add() URL handling, allowing attackers to exfiltrate secrets by supplying URLs containing variable references. Attackers can craft URLs with environment variable tokens that are expanded into .git/config and .gitmodules, then transmitted to attacker-controlled hosts during fetch or pull operations.Show less

GitPython before 3.1.56 contains an argument injection vulnerability in the Commit.count() method, which forwards keyword arguments to 'git rev-list' without the check_unsafe_options guard present in the sibling iter_items method. An attacker who can control options passed to Commit.count (e.g., via an application that forwards a user-supplied options dict) can supply output=<path>, causing 'git rev-list --output=<path>' to open and truncate the target file to zero bytes before revision parsing. This allows destruction/blanking of an arbitrary file at the process's privilege level (no content control, 0-byte truncation).Show less

GitPython before 3.1.57 fails to guard git option forwarding in IndexFile.checkout() and TagReference.create(), allowing attackers to pass unsafe options via kwargs. Attackers can use --prefix to overwrite arbitrary files with repository content or -F to read arbitrary files returned in-band.Show less

GitPython before 3.1.57 contains an incomplete denylist in the unsafe_git_archive_options guard that omits --add-file and --add-virtual-file options. Attackers can supply these options to Repo.archive() to read arbitrary files from the filesystem and include them in the returned archive.Show less

GitPython before 3.1.51 contains an incomplete command injection blocklist that fails to account for git's long-option prefix abbreviation feature. Attackers can bypass the unsafe options guard by using abbreviated option names like upload_p instead of upload_pack, which git resolves to dangerous options and executes arbitrary commands.Show less

GitPython 3.1.50 fails to recognize joined short-option forms such as -u<value> (the short form of --upload-pack=<value>) when enforcing its default unsafe-option gate. When an application passes attacker-influenced clone options into Repo.clone_from(..., multi_options=..., allow_unsafe_options=False), an attacker can supply -u<helper> to bypass the gate that blocks --upload-pack/-u, causing Git to execute the specified helper command during clone. Fixed in 3.1.51.Show less

GitPython before 3.1.51 fails to guard against dangerous Git options passed as keyword arguments in Repo.archive() and git.ls_remote(), allowing command injection via options such as --exec/--upload-pack (leading to arbitrary command execution). Additionally, Repo.iter_commits() and Repo.blame() do not check for leading-dash revision arguments, so a revision like --output=<path> can cause Git to open and truncate an arbitrary file. Exploitation requires an application that passes attacker-controlled arguments to these methods.Show less

GitPython before 3.1.52 is vulnerable to environment-variable exfiltration in Repo.clone_from(). The caller-supplied remote URL is passed through Git.polish_url(), which on non-Cygwin platforms calls os.path.expandvars() on the URL before invoking git clone. An attacker who controls the clone URL can embed $NAME or ${NAME} tokens that are expanded to the values of the hosting process's environment variables (e.g., AWS_SECRET_ACCESS_KEY or GITHUB_TOKEN). The resulting URL, now containing the secret, is transmitted over the network to an attacker-controlled host during the clone attempt, disclosing the secret.Show less
